A zero of a proper mapping
(Casa Cărţii de Ştiinţă Cluj-Napoca, 2003)Sufficient conditions are given to assert that a differentiable proper Fredholm mapping between Banach spaces over K = R or K = C has a zero. The proof of the result is constructive and is based upon continuation methods.

A1 bounds for Calderón-Zygmund operators related to a problem of Muckenhoupt and Wheeden
(International Press, 2009)We obtain an Lp(w) bound for Calderón-Zygmund operators T when w ∈ A1. This bound is sharp both with respect to ∥w∥A1 and with respect to p. As a result, we get a new L1,∞(w) estimate for T related to a problem of Muckenhoupt and Wheeden.

About some families of nonexpansive mappings with respect to renorming
(Hindawi Publishing Corporation, 2016)We characterize the family of nonexpansive mappings which are invariant under renormings and we also compare the families of nonexpansive mappings under two equivalent norms.
